In 2023, the UK’s natural gas liquids stock change stood at 263.23 GWh, marking a steady upward trajectory. The forecast for 2024 indicates an increase to 283.15 GWh, representing a 7.6% year-on-year rise. The upward trend continues, with projections for subsequent years showing growth: 7.3% in 2025, 6.7% in 2026, and 6.1% in 2027, reaching 363.51 GWh by 2028. This results in a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.6% for the 2024-2028 period.
